5. Think About the Cake Design
The cake is the star of the show, and its design should align with the chosen theme. Work with a baker who understands the aesthetics of a cake smash session. Soft, fluffy cakes with light frosting work best for easy smashing and fun reactions. Avoid cakes with hard decorations or excessive food coloring, as they can be difficult to clean up and may not photograph as well. 6. Prioritize Comfort and Safety
Your child's comfort should be the top priority. Choose outfits that are not only stylish but also comfortable for movement. Cotton rompers, tutus, or diaper covers work well. Additionally, ensure that props and decorations are safe and free from small parts that could pose a choking hazard. Safety and comfort will allow your child to enjoy the experience, resulting in more natural and joyful expressions.

8. Plan for a Cleanup Strategy
Cake smash sessions can get messy, and that's part of the fun! However, planning for cleanup in advance can make things easier. Bring wipes, a change of clothes for both your child and yourself, and a towel for quick cleanups. Some photographers offer tub sessions after the cake smash, allowing for adorable splash photos while also cleaning up your little one.
